Fat Frank bigs up past performances

Monday, 03 July 06, 08:35 AM · Comments (0)

Fat Frank Lampard is a little annoyed about criticism levelled at him after a poor World Cup. To be honest I don't think anyone in the England squad should be saying anything but sorry to the fans at the moment.

Lampard said "I've been a little bit upset that, after what I've done in the last couple of years, I've missed chances and a few people have been on my back.

"I'm upset about that because I've worked my socks off to try to be successful in this World Cup.

"I would have loved to have scored the winning goal and shown a few people what they wanted to see.

"I'm getting criticism from outside and I feel it's a bit unjust and it gets my back up.

"I think I deserve a little bit of respect for what I've done in the last few years, but sometimes people come and want to knock you down."

Bottom line; England were passionless, nobody really looked like they wanted it and the decisions made by the manager were often baffling. Nobody that earns the type of money Lampard earns can ask for 'respect' or talk about past performances. It's now that matters, not two years ago.

We're sorry it's getting your back up Frank but you played like you don't care and for the 100,000 fans that travelled to Germany and for everyone at home who pays your salary you have to say sorry and not give it large about what you've done the past two years.
